PIA's POST /v1/upload/sbom endpoint accepts a Bearer JWT and checks its unverified iss claim against an issuer allowlist using Python's urlparse before performing OIDC discovery with requests. Because urlparse and requests/urllib3 parse an authority string containing a backslash (e.g. https://attacker-host\@ci.eclipse.org/) into *different* hostnames, an attacker can craft an issuer that passes the allowlist check yet drives requests — and subsequently urllib.request.urlopen for JWKS retrieval — to connect to an arbitrary attacker-chosen host, port, and scheme.
